Deputies searching along Mississippi River, refer questions to Crystal PD

Hennepin County deputies have been searching wooded areas and the riverfront along Interstate 694 and Interstate 94, but the sheriff's office would not confirm the purpose of the searches. Hennepin County said any requests for information regarding the search must go through the Crystal Police Department.

Deputies are currently searching along the Mississippi River near 49th Avenue in Minneapolis, at North Mississippi Park. Crystal police have not returned calls for comment.

The Crystal Police Department has been investigating the case of missing fourth grader Barway Collins. The 10-year-old boy was last seen on Wednesday, March 18 after exiting his school transportation van near the Cedarwood Apartments on the 5400 block of Douglas Drive North.

Tuesday afternoon, Crystal Police Chief Stephanie Revering name Barway's father, Pierre Collins, as a suspect in the case. The chief said Pierre Collins saw Barway after he exited the school van, and surveillance video shows Barway looking out the window, saying, "There's my dad" and, "Oh, my uncle's here."

Collins continues to defend his name and contends he had nothing to do with his son's disappearance. He also said doesn't know who the uncle is that his son references in the video released by police.
